All-in-One Business Management Software: What's the Price Tag?

Figuring out the cost of integrated business operational system can be tricky . You'll likely find a broad spectrum of pricing , varying considerably according to the functionalities included and the size of employees you need . Some companies offer essential plans for as little as $50 monthly , while comprehensive solutions featuring thorough tools might cost upwards of $500 or more each month. It’s crucial to meticulously assess your specific organization needs before subscribing to a extended agreement .

Business Management Software Pricing: Factors to Consider

Determining the best cost of business management software can be tricky, as several key factors surface into play. Upfront subscription fees are often just the beginning, and ongoing expenses must also be factored into the complete budget. Quantity of team members significantly influences pricing, with tiered plans generally offering discounts for substantial teams. Features included – essential versus premium – closely connect to the concluding bill. Implementation strategy, whether cloud-based or locally installed, will also shape the total financial commitment needed.
